Connecting Power

Ensure the dryer is connected to a dedicated electrical outlet.

  1. Use a 30-amp circuit for proper operation.
  2. Check the power cord for any damage before connecting.
  3. Ensure the outlet is grounded for safety.

Tip: Consult a professional electrician if unsure about electrical connections.

Maintenance and Care

Regular maintenance is essential for optimal performance.

  1. Clean the lint filter after every use.
  2. Inspect the venting system for blockages regularly.
  3. Schedule professional maintenance annually.

CAUTION! Failure to maintain the dryer can lead to fire hazards.

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er not startingNo powerCheck power supply and circuit breaker.
No heatHeating element failureInspect and replace heating element if necessary.
Clothes not dryingBlocked ventClear any blockages in the venting system.
Excessive noiseForeign object in drumCheck and remove any objects in the drum.
Wrinkles on clothesOverloadingReduce load size for better results.
